Couldn't they do better than this?
Sports Illustrated is reporting that HBO is producing a documentary for broadcast this February on the UNC-Duke rivalry. Its title: "Duke vs. North Carolina."
That, people, is literary brilliance.
My colleague Jim Young and I came up with the following suggestions in a 30-second conversation just now:
"Eight Miles" or "8.8 Miles" -- Reference to the distance between the schools as the crow flies.
"Shades of Blue" -- Self-explanatory.
"Triangle Tradition" -- Admittedly obscure for those who don't get the geographical reference, but it's got to be better than "Duke vs. North Carolina."
It's not like the people at HBO's original entertainment division are idiots. They gave us The Sopranos, Real Sports With Bryant Gumbel and plenty of other compelling programming. I'm quite confident the hoops documentary will be outstanding as well. So it stands to reason that they could come up with a slightly catchier name. They do have the creative talent.
